<table border="1" cellspacing="0" cellpadding="8">
    <tr>
        <th>Issue</th>
        <td>
            <a href=http://email.email.llvm.org/c/eJzNVFFv2yAQ_jX4BSWycezGD35IlkTrNHWTWm2PE4ZzzEYgAtwu_36HnTZZE2mapmlDFoa747vjuzsaKw_1QwfUg7BGUmF3OzCBdtxT-B4cnygjUcCDsoY-deAANbdUWmpsoA1oBY9AVaC-s72WKKEB4QT3MCXpiqSL41ymx2_YqpYSNg_gA2EVJTfLUUxxELYhbEE3yvlAo8UURYsofTEZT7fRAo-f5HFI-9ApT_Llufdn5RH7frzsJThhuWoltPTt4tP6y4eP67v7-_ev_Y5UXXXMw8kxy8FI1R53N6urPJzPdzZE8ngYGTxmQnlcOgci6APlWm0NyBjILRXa-pFthENHZUobbcU3wt5Q62JOQsxXRDCW7h1M9s4K8B6VWhlAkhaXUfzFRP18_EqyBtQXpl47-j-z9u8L-1f0_DYHF7dOZJ3LKq94wvvQWVe_67HvzWSNc9I7XXch7IdyiqFstip0fTPFCsaN1o_Pv1h_X7GQcau877EA2abI87JMujoVeVEUjMls3syaFoTIRFPOMy6rshBNlWiOj42vSbEkjBl4ogMErkmxSv48AlWzlLE0Y3k2y2azdJpVDLiYQ1pgQlpekVkKO670NOJMrdsmrh4gm37rUamVD_6k5N7HVoUhYIwwqKCh_uys2Z5a--xpbaC12KuXXUqbA3Y6N9sJGux4SIbA6yHqH6FGnEE>53366</a>
        </td>
    </tr>

    <tr>
        <th>Summary</th>
        <td>
            Wrong comment indentation before pre-processor line by clang-format
        </td>
    </tr>

    <tr>
      <th>Labels</th>
      <td>
            new issue
      </td>
    </tr>

    <tr>
      <th>Assignees</th>
      <td>
      </td>
    </tr>

    <tr>
      <th>Reporter</th>
      <td>
          Julien-Elie
      </td>
    </tr>
</table>

<pre>
    The second comment has extra-indentation whereas I do not believe it should be the case.

```
if (test) {
    /* First test. */
    if (first)
        doThis;

        /* Second test. */
#ifdef HAVE_OPENSSL
    if (second)
        doThat;
#endif
}
```


Note that the comment is correctly aligned if I close the `if` block, or it there is no pre-processor lines:


```
if (test) {
    /* First test. */
    if (first) {
        doThis;
    }

    /* Second test. */
#ifdef HAVE_OPENSSL
    if (second)
        doThat;
#endif
}
```


```
if (test) {
    /* First test. */
    if (first)
        doThis;

    /* Second test. */
    if (second)
        doThat;
}
```
</pre>
<img width="1px" height="1px" alt="" src="http://email.email.llvm.org/o/eJzNVE2P2jAQ_TXOxSIyDgFyyAEKqFtV20qstsfKiSeJW2Mj29kt_77jwC50Qap6qForcjJfb8ZvJq6sPJQPHVAPtTWS1na3AxNoJzyFH8GJkTISFSIoa-hzBw7QckelpcYGWoFW8ARUBeo722uJGhoQrhYeUsJWhC1O-5SdnkFUDSV8HsAHwgtKZsujmuIifEP4gm6U84FGjxRVi6h9dTlGN9EDw8_6uKR96JQn2fIy-4vxhL09HvYanPBMNRIa-n7xuP766fP6frv9-DbvkaqbiUU4J-YZGKmakzRb3eThcr-3IZInwpHBUyeUx0_noA76QIVWrQEZC7mjtbb-yDbCYaIpo5W29XfC31HrYk9C7FdEMJbuHYz2ztbgPRq1MoAkLa6r-IuN-jX8RrMG1Fem3ib6P7v27wf7d_T8MQdXp05kmckiK0QSVNBQfnHWtOcJvbghKmgsjtz1sNHqgAMrTDtCh50ISe902YWwH6YwnmDTqtD1VYqwKGj99PKKSN9w_lFU3vc4t3yTZ9l0mnRlPYOCFaLOecHkNM_Gk7mQc84kL3gtC0i0wDvKlyRfEs4NPNMBAr9JvkpUyRnnbMwxbjyZsHRccBD1HFiOXWhEQSYMdkLpNNaRWtcmrhxKqvrWo1ErH_zZKLyP_ycM6RBf9KGzrvzQ4y1pRmvckyF9OZT_Ey8rhkk">